Which feature allows a device to remain operational when the remote authentication server is unreachable?

Explanation:
The idea being tested is how a network can stay usable even when the central authentication server can’t be reached. Authentication survivability provides a fail-open path so devices can continue to operate during an AAA outage. In practice, when the RADIUS/AAA server is unreachable, switches or wireless controllers can allow access to a limited, predefined set of services based on cached credentials or local policies, keeping users connected long enough to restore authentication. This avoids a complete outage while you bring the authentication infrastructure back online. MAC caching and MAC authentication are different approaches that deal with how devices are authenticated or re-authenticated, but they don’t specifically address maintaining operation during an AAA server outage. Opportunistic key caching is related to speeding up wireless key exchanges, not to sustaining access when the remote auth server is down.
